After a week of ski vacation and about 500 pictures and some small movies disillusionment was at home looking at the photographs on the computer very large.
But first the good stuff
- Camera fits comfortably in your hand (even smaller and I could no longer service)
- Processing is OK given the price (of course, they can not keep up with my D90, but I also do not compare apples and oranges)
- Swiveling display is really good
- Many complain about the video function. Which is significantly better than the D90 and perfectly adequate for me. Primarily in order to photos are shot and no movies are made
- VR works very well at the full zoom (up high to digital). Debit card Full Frame flashed auto iris and 1/125 sec exposure time and although it is difficult to focus when the focal lengths of the hand out to keep quiet, the results were astounding good
Now for the negative points
- In the wide-angle to the normal zoom range provides the AF only blurred images
- Of the images made in the focal length range was just a picture really sharp. I suppose it was a fluke, as I have in the picture just pulled the trigger just off the cuff without looking
- Otherwise been all photos in terms of sharpness, at best bearable
- Lowest ISO value to be set is 160. And even there is, depending on the subject, the picture noise is already clearly visible
- Over ISO 400 makes it then absolutely no more fun
- In contrast images where eg faces are shadowed by people something that noise disturbs the facial area vastly
- Also frequently criticized Rotstich I could reproduce, but only when shooting indoors without flash and without artificial light source. When not shooting outdoors.
- Zooming, according to a stop Zoom, previously slow zoom Description.. The Quick Zoom is working fine, the area for the slow zooming I never actually meet, even if I have taken a conscious effort ranzuzoomen slowly, until nothing happens and then we went fast
- No automatic alignment of the images (maybe there is a setting that I have not yet found). All portrait photos I had to manually align the computer and I would have to align, if it had been worth it.

Addendum 29.6.2011
After readjusting the camera also makes sharp images, which is often a matter of luck, since the AF surprisingly often off the mark (even in bright sunshine on the beach). The picture quality, however, I feel inadequate. The red tint is extremely (perhaps because I have now shot more photos with red-shares), the noise behavior imho a disaster. Ultimately, the camera was a bad buy and the times I had taken it, I always annoyed me afterwards about the results.
For moving targets (eg my never stop holding children) of AF is much too slow for stationary subjects (landscapes, architecture) are recorded at little details, overall a bad buy.
